NEWS 98 FEED & ADDITIVE MAGAZINE August 2024 Royal Canin, one of the billion-dollar brands of Mars, Incorporated, announced Heather Pasquale as the new General Manager of the U.S. Vet Business Unit for Royal Canin North America. Pasquale succeeds Jean-Lin Pelatan who was named General Manager, Global Business-to-Business Platform at the Royal Canin global headquarters in Aimargues, France. She will serve as a member of the Royal Canin North America Leadership Team. Pasquale joined Mars in 2017, where she gained experience across the veterinary industry as she led a region of nearly 200 hospitals for Banfield Pet Hospital. She joined Royal Canin in 2022, leading Vetsource International, where she developed an independent vet pharmacy online derived from the Vetsource U.S. model and deployed it in new markets. Prior to these positions, Pasquale held multiple roles of increasing responsibility, ranging from Registered Pharmacist to Regional Healthcare Manager, District Manager and Regional Sales Manager with CVS Health, managing up to $1.5 billion in sales. "Our business and our partners will benefit greatly under Heather's leadership, which will leverage her vast experience across the veterinary industry both regionally and globally," says Daryn Brown, Regional President of Royal Canin North America. "She not only understands our current business and industry, but she has a keen understanding of future trends and will help our customers prepare for upcoming needs in pet care. Heather is committed to making A Better World for Pets and the veterinary industry as a whole." Stevens will have responsibility for all of Cal-Maine Foods’ recently acquired assets from ISE, including production operations in Delaware, Maryland, New Jersey and South Carolina, USA. Stevens has been employed with Cal-Maine Foods since 2003. He most recently served as General Manager for the company’s subsidiary Wharton County Foods, LLC’s facilities in Boling, Texas. He previously served in management positions at other Cal-Maine Foods locations in Texas, Florida, and Mississippi, USA. Stevens has also served as the President of The Texas Poultry Federation and President of The Texas Egg Council. He is a graduate of Mississippi State University with a bachelor’s degree in poultry science. “Judd Stevens is extremely well qualified to assume this important leadership role for Cal-Maine Foods,” said Sherman Miller, President and Chief Executive Officer of Cal-Maine Foods. “He has over 20 years of management experience across various company locations with a keen understanding of the different aspects of our operations.
